Director Of Elections Gives Thanks For Facilities Usage

DURHAM, N.C. -

On Thursday evening, the director of Durham County's board of elections publicly thanked the Durham school board for using DPS facilities during the November elections.

"The reason I'm here tonight is to thank all of you," said director Mike Ashe. "We could not have done it without your help," Ashe added.

According to the director, Durham's elections office used at least 23 Durham schools as precincts used for voting.

Two other locations, including Forest View Elementary School were used for One Stop voting.

At those locations, Ashe said, "we took over for almost a month."

"We could not conduct election activities without your full support," Ashe added.
